Design process and implementation
Research of competitors and the creation of the mood board was my start point. First, I researched and analyzed websites from my segment. I created a mood board and gathered references that might be included fonts, graphic elements, interactions, and other visual inspiration and
solutions. It allowed me to define the visual concept, and directions for my project. The next step was to work on the exploration of typography, color, and content, such as copy and images of the product. The images of eyewear were downloaded from the JMM website.

Defining basic web page design elements (fonts, color, grid)
After exploration, my task was to manage typography and text styles, choose the right color scheme, and define a grid to organize and align the content on the pages as well.
I chose to work with the following pair of sans-serif fonts Helvetica Neue and Graphik. I found these fonts as adding value and modernity to my design. They are both good and easy to read headings and titles and a copy as well.
The primary color was based on one of the references, then I defined accent color based on primary through the Coolors, the color generator. I chose white for the background and shades of black and grey for the copy. Afterward, I decided to align all the layouts according to the 12px grid with  35 px gutter and 80 px width of columns. I pinned the principle of the 8pt grid system for the spacing of elements.
UI Library of design fundamentals and components
Creating UI library of components in Figma using atomic structures
After identifying design elements I‘ve created cards of building blocks using Figma to manage the next steps of design. I created text styles, color styles, and grid styles as an atom. Individual button and their variants as molecules, and I also created complex entire navigation, footer,
and headline modules as organisms using atomic structure.  Some elements were edited along the process. For example, changing the size and color of the menu, footer, and different states of the buttons. I created components and saved them as assets in Figma.
Working on the UX design and creating low-fidelity wireframes.
Wireframing. First, I drew basic outlines of the key elements, and how I want everything laid out on the screen using the pen a paper. Then I digitized them using Figma.
The wireframes were either confirmed or denied by my curators, so I had to create and recreated wireframes including improving indents, alignments, sizes, thoughtful content, and composition along the way.

Converting low fidelity into high-fidelity wireframes and design
Based on low-fidelity wireframes, and recommendations from curators I moved to polish and refine my screens in Figma. I  created high-fidelity wireframes using assets, images, components, and a copy to build different blocks and sections of the design. Including principles of design, alignment, and hierarchy.  I worked using created UI systems and building blocks as well.
The project includes 10 wireframes: home page, catalog, product page, shopping bag, checkout page, sign up page, log in, about us, wishlist, 404 page, and responsive design for mobile.  Wireframes and UI elements were based on the size requirements, including the placement of important elements such as a call to action, above-the-fold buttons, proportion, and alignment of elements.
